Across TCGA patient cohorts, NPIPB15 mutation is significantly associated with the RNA expression of many other genes, with 43 significant associations in total. UCEC shows the largest number of these associations.

The most reproducible NPIPB15-associated genes across cancer lineages are SMIM11P1, RNA5SP412, and NDUFA4P2. Each is linked with NPIPB15 in more than 1 cancer types. Because this analysis shows association rather than direction, both NPIPB15-to-partner and partner-to-NPIPB15 results are reported.
